Output 66d0365db4527bb2e2f2998dd1cee0f0f5ecdf385cefc01d48c881eaeac43f15:2

value
1005995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d987f9c93efba1ea0f31d1d34639e1cc117f996 OP_EQUAL
address
3QouZrfssbaRKQRFRgEdFxmy6fCFnG3mfv
transaction
66d0365db4527bb2e2f2998dd1cee0f0f5ecdf385cefc01d48c881eaeac43f15
spent
true